I need help on this please.Ivanna is staining the wooden floor of a court. The court is in the shape of a rectangle. Its length is 51 feet and its width is 32 feet. Suppose each can of wood stain covers 102 square feet. How many cans will she need to cover the court?

Answers

Answer 1
Answer:

Answer: 16 cans

Step-by-step explanation:

51x32=1632sqft

1632/102=16 cans of wood stain

Look at the steps used when solving 3(x - 2) = 3 for x Which step is the result of combining like terms? A) Step 1

B) Step 2

C) Step 3

D) Step 4

Answers

Answer : The correct option is, (B) Step 2

Step-by-step explanation :

The given expression is:

3(x - 2) = 3

In this expression, 'x' is a variable.

By using distributive property, we get:

3x - 6 = 3

Now adding 6 on both side, we get:

3x - 6 + 6 = 3 + 6

Now combining like terms, we get:

3x = 9

Now dividing the expression by 3, we get the value of 'x'.

x = 3

The meaning of like terms in mathematics is that have the same variables and exponents.

Hence, the step result of combining like terms is, Step 2
